Study Summary
The overall purpose of the study is to determine whether or not the inclusion of suramin to standard treatment with docetaxel improves progression-free survival for patients with advanced non-small cell lung cancer in the second and third line settings.
Primary Outcome
Compare progression-free survival (PFS) in participants with advanced NSCLC treated with docetaxel with or without suramin after failure of first-line chemotherapy. PFS is defined as the duration of time from the time of randomization to time of disease progression or death, whichever occurs first.
